Five year age groups

In 2021, the largest age group in Perth South West was 35 to 39 year olds. The group that changed the most since 1996 was 55 to 59 year olds, increasing by 6,717 people.

The Age Structure of Perth South West provides key insights into the level of demand for age based services and facilities such as child care. It is also an indicator of Perth South West's residential role and function and how it is likely to change in the future.

Five year age groups present a classic age profile of the population. Each age group covers exactly five years, which enables direct comparison between each group.

To get a more complete picture Perth South West's Age Structure should be viewed in conjunction with Household Types and Dwelling Types.

Dominant groups

Analysis of the male five year age groups of Perth South West in 2021 compared to Australia shows that there was a higher proportion of males in the younger age groups (under 15) and a lower proportion of males in the older age groups (65+).

Overall, 21.1% of the male population was aged between 0 and 15, and 14.9% were aged 65 years and over, compared with 19.0% and 16.3% respectively for Australia.

The major differences between the male age structure of Perth South West and Australia were:

  • A larger percentage of males aged 0 to 4 (6.9% compared to 6.0%)
  • A larger percentage of males aged 10 to 14 (7.2% compared to 6.5%)
  • A larger percentage of males aged 5 to 9 (7.1% compared to 6.5%)
  • A smaller percentage of males aged 25 to 29 (6.4% compared to 7.1%)

Emerging groups

From 1996 to 2021, Perth South West's male population increased by 86,301 people (70.0%). This represents an average annual population change of 2.14% per year over the period.

The largest changes in male age structure in this area between 1996 and 2021 were in the age groups:

  • 55 to 59 (+6,717 males)
  • 50 to 54 (+6,490 males)
  • 60 to 64 (+6,347 males)
  • 35 to 39 (+5,696 males)
